'''Gmina Baranów''' is a rural [[gmina]] ([[municipality]]) in [[Grodzisk County, Masovian Voivodeship|Grodzisk County]], [[Masovian Voivodeship]], in east-central [[Poland]]. Its seat is the village of [[Baranów, Grodzisk Mazowiecki County|Baranów]], which lies approximately {{convert|10|km|mi|0}} west of [[Grodzisk Mazowiecki]] and {{convert|37|km|mi|0|abbr=on}} west of [[Warsaw]]. Gmina Baranów is the most possible location for the [[Central Communication Port]], planned to be the biggest [[transport hub]] serving Central and Eastern Europe.


The gmina covers an area of {{convert|75.37|km2|sqmi|1}}, and as of 2006 its total [[population]] is 4,855.
